  • Sponsor AHS vaccinessponsor

    This is one of the deadliest killers of equines in underprivileged areas. We just do not have the funds to vaccinate every equine, but we try to do it for cost if the owner is willing to pay.

  • Sponsor farrier costs for one horsesponsor

    SPONSOR FARRIER COSTS PER HORSE @ R65.00 per month We do not have our own farrier, but the farrier who attends the Unit horses charges us much less than the going rate. Our township Inspectors have learnt the basics to cope with emergencies when out in the field.

  • Sponsor one inspectionsponsor

    Each month we carry out an average of 108 inspections, and see approximately 650 horses during any given month. Due to the vast area covered by the Unit, our travelling costs are horrendous – this year alone we have averaged 10,000 kms per month.

  • Sponsor the gelding of one stallionsponsor

    We have a waiting list of literally hundreds of horse and donkey stallions who need gelding. We are trying to stop indiscriminate and in- breeding particularly in the townships, by selecting suitable stallions and gelding the others.

VOLUNTEERS – just your time!
We are often approached by concerned people who volunteer to assist us with carrying out inspections. Unfortunately, this is not legally possible, as there are many legal implications.

  • We welcome volunteers to the Unit to help with the animals in our care, but need people who have practical experience with equines. Unfortunately, we do not have the staff to supervise and teach volunteers.
  • People who wish to volunteer but have no equine knowledge can help with cleaning tack, stables, and carrying out repairs etc.,
  • Children under 16 years of age must be accompanied by an adult preferably with equine knowledge.
  • An indemnity form must be signed by all volunteers.
